This charming Limited Release pin, titled Stitch’s Story Time, features the beloved extraterrestrial Experiment 626 from the 2002 animated film Lilo & Stitch. The design depicts Stitch in his signature blue coloring, engrossed in a storybook while surrounded by a group of adorable ducklings. This pin is a delightful representation of Stitch's character arc, transitioning from a destructive force to a creature who learns the meaning of 'ohana' and gentleness. The artwork captures a serene moment of connection, contrasting his chaotic origins with his newfound ability to appreciate simple joys. As a Limited Release, this pin was available for a specific window of time, making it a sought-after piece for character-focused collections. The vibrant enamel work and detailed character expressions highlight the high quality typical of mid-2000s Disney pin production. Collectors highly value this pin due to the immense popularity of Stitch, who remains one of the most iconic and collectible characters in the Disney pin trading community. Its design is whimsical and captures the essence of the character's softer, curious side, appealing to both completionists and casual fans alike.
As a Limited Release, this pin holds significant appeal for Stitch collectors, who are known for their dedication to acquiring various depictions of the character. Its status as a non-Open Edition piece adds a layer of exclusivity that enhances its desirability on the secondary market. The thematic focus on Stitch reading makes it a unique addition to any collection, distinguishing it from standard character portrait pins.
Released in 2006, this pin arrived during the height of the Lilo & Stitch franchise's popularity, following the success of the original 2002 film and its subsequent television series. During this era, Disney pin trading was experiencing a major surge in interest, leading to the creation of many creative and story-driven pin designs that remain highly relevant today.
